Former Hammer Mipo Odubeko has found a new club on the island of Madeira.
Club Sport Marítimo MH M, commonly known as Marítimo or Marítimo da Madeira, is a Portuguese professional sports club based in the city of Funchal, on the island of Madeira.
In October 2019, shortly after his seventeenth birthday, Odubeko turned down a contract extension with Manchester United to sign a three-year deal with West Ham.
In his first season for the U23’s, he was a standout performer in development football, scoring 14 goals in 12 Academy appearances and winning the Premier League 2 Player of the Month award for April. He made two senior appearances for the West Ham senior team that first season.
He was loaded to Huddersfield Town, Port Vale and Doncaster Rovers during his time with the Hammers.
